Why Speed Matters in Industrial Labeling

Modern production lines demand rapid part identification. A high-performance label engraving machine can mark 120+ labels per minute while maintaining 0.02mm precision. Manufacturing Weekly reports 68% of automotive suppliers now use CNC systems for serialized labels.

5-Step High-Speed Setup Guide

  1. Fixture Optimization: Use magnetic holders for sub-2 second label changes
  2. Toolpath Planning: Implement bidirectional marking (cuts time by 30%)
  3. Depth Calibration: Set Z-axis to 0.15mm for most metals (our sweet spot)
  4. Coolant Management: Micro-mist systems prevent chip buildup at high RPM
  5. Batch Processing: Load CSV files with 10,000+ sequential codes

⚠ Critical Warning

Avoid “universal” engraving bits for stainless steel labels – specialized 60° carbide cutters last 9x longer. This simple switch saved a medical device client $23k annually.

Pre-Production Checklist

  • □ Verify Ethernet connectivity for plant network integration
  • □ Test emergency stop reaction time (<0.5 seconds)
  • □ Confirm dust extraction CFM matches machine output
  • □ Check spindle warranty covers high-RPM operation

Related User Questions

What’s the minimum label thickness for CNC engraving machines?

0.8mm is typical – thinner materials require special vacuum fixtures to prevent bending.

Can label engravers handle curved surfaces like pipes?

Yes, with rotary axis attachments (adds $1,200-$3,500 to system cost).

How to reduce vibration in high-speed label engraving?

Anti-vibration tool holders and rigid mounting plates cut chatter by 75%.
